Bay Cottage Waterfront Home

Perched dramatically on a cliff overlooking Honeymoon Bay, sits the enchanting Bay Cottage. It's a magical setting with such a unique charm and peaceful feel...there's a gentle spirit to the house and setting that one can't miss. It's calming.

Upon your arrival you may be thrilled by the cry of the local bald eagles soaring above the towering trees that frame the Bay Cottage. The eagle's cries, just over your head, will stop you in your tracks - and you'll listen.

As you approach closer, passing through the kitchen into the great room, two sets of floor-to-ceiling French doors reveal even more. The view will literally lure you to step out onto the large wrap-around deck. There, you'll take a fresh breath of sea air and absorb the magnificent mountain views on the horizon, dominated by Mt. Baker.

Closer below, in Honeymoon Bay, is a postcard perfect view of fishing and sail boats in the bay. At night, the gentle bobbing of the mast lights at anchor sets a visual metronome that adds to the peacefulness of the setting.

There are covered walk around decks that allow you to move freely around the property. You will marvel at all of the plantings, the work of a master gardener, and be amazed at how it almost seems to be a different eco system with each corner you turn. Such is the charm of the grounds of the Bay Cottage.

The interior is not less of a marvel. The decor is upscale, warmly whimsical and welcoming, with many touches that will delight. The consulting designer, Rebecka Regis, sought a gentler woman's touch, with colors, textures, and designer lighting that set the mood, warmed the spirit, and provided a calming environment that would remove guest from their workaday world.

She succeeded.

The walls are painted in soothing Tuscan tones and the linens and fabrics brighten every room to complement the cottage's growing art collection. The floors, except for evergreen slate in the entryway, are rich, warm hardwoods, graced by beautiful collector's rugs.

The master bedroom, which is light and bright, is the hallmark of the home with charming accents, and flowing curtains that evoke the ethereal feel of the famed old Delano Hotel in Miami's South Beach.

For the ultimate sleeping indulgence, claim the room with the queen sized Tempur-Pedic bed. Marvel at the French doors that open to a private water view and sitting area that allows you to slip discreetly to the uniquely situated cliff's edge hot tub.

This is a hot soak you will never forget!

This suite also features an utterly charming private bathroom - imagine heated floors and true spa shower system pampering you.

For the gardener in the family, the patio bedroom's French doors open to a sunny warm cobblestone garden patio with antique wrought iron furniture. It is here, next to the giant lavender climbing clematis, where birds, raccoons and bunnies may wander by as you enjoy your morning coffee.

You'll also see deer tracks as there many deer raise their young in the nearby forest...be careful when you pull out of the drive, they are often there.

After breakfast, warm your feet on the second bathroom's heated floors, or take a leisurely bath in the old fashioned claw foot tub...what a fun indulgence.

If relaxing, pondering the view, reading or movie watching is on the agenda, then curl up on one of the over stuffed sofas and wrap yourself in one of our warm throws. Or just tuck yourself into one of the cottage's two reading nooks, or out on the covered veranda.

Add some warmth and romance with candles, surround-sound music, a fire, and maybe a good wine.

Now you are feeling better.

Of course there is stereo flat screen TV entertainment system if you want to watch one of your old favorites; there is a good selection of movies in the seaside village of Freeland at the end of the Harbor.

If you muster up the energy, you can take a walk down your own private path to the beach sunning area below.

When it comes to dinner, but no rush, there is a true gourmet kitchen awaiting. The fully-appointed custom designed country kitchen has everything you want with all amenities and stainless steel appliances. It's a great place to cook and keep up dialogue with your family and friends as the kitchen area opens to an antique chandelier lit dining area with a charming country table.


From there the great room design flows to a beautiful, romantically lit living room centered around a wondrous hearth and fireplace whose design dates from when the home was built decades ago by an old sea captain. You never doubt why he picked this spot after a life at sea to settle down.

If you want a truly restful, calming vacation, or just a weekend away to unwind, recharge or reconnect with a loved one, the Bay Cottage was built for you.
